Fuse Outreach was built from the belief that every adult, no matter their circumstances, deserves dignity, safety, and a genuine chance to rebuild their life. Our team came together after working across homelessness services, addiction support, mental health care, and community outreach. We saw the gaps — the people falling through them — and we decided to create something different.
We’re a small team by design we are nurse led, and that’s our strength. It means we know every person we support. It means we show up consistently. It means we don’t hide behind systems or bureaucracy — we meet people face to face, on their terms, in their environment, whether that’s on the street, in temporary accommodation, or in their own home.
Our experience spans complex needs, drug and alcohol support, crisis intervention, safeguarding, trauma informed care, and specialist cleaning for high risk or challenging environments. We’ve worked with adults who have been excluded, overlooked, or written off — and we’ve helped them stabilise, reconnect, and move forward.
Fuse Outreach is built on action. We don’t wait for people to come to us. We go out, we engage, we listen, and we support. From emergency welfare checks to structured outreach visits, from harm reduction work to deep cleans that restore safety and dignity, we’re there for the moments that matter.

1. Outreach Support for Adults
• Community based support for adults with complex needs
• Street outreach for people experiencing homelessness
• Welfare checks and wellbeing visits
• Engagement with hard to reach individuals
• Crisis response and short notice visits
2. Drug & Alcohol Support
• Harm reduction support
• Relapse prevention guidance
• Motivational engagement
• Support accessing detox, rehab, and treatment pathways
• Ongoing check ins for stability and safety
3. Complex Needs Support
• Support for individuals with multiple challenges (mental health, addiction, homelessness, trauma)
• Person centred planning and goal setting
• Advocacy and liaison with services
• Support with benefits, housing, and appointments
• Safety planning and risk management
4. Homelessness Support
• Assistance accessing emergency accommodation
• Support with housing applications
• Help maintaining tenancies
• Practical support for people transitioning off the streets
• Partnership working with local housing and support agencies
5. Domiciliary & Community Based Care
• Daily living support
• Personal care (where applicable)
• Medication prompts
• Meal preparation and wellbeing checks
• Support to maintain independence at home
6. Specialist Cleaning Services
• Deep cleans for high risk or challenging environments
• Hoarding cleans
• Drug related property cleans
• Trauma informed cleaning approach
• Restoring safe, habitable living conditions
7. Practical Support
• Food parcels and essentials
• Clothing and hygiene packs
• Support with budgeting and daily routines
• Help accessing community resources
8. Safeguarding & Risk Management
• Identifying and responding to safeguarding concerns
• Multi agency working
• Risk assessments and safety planning
• Ongoing monitoring for vulnerable adults
9. Emotional & Social Support
• Building trust and stability
• Reducing isolation
• Encouraging positive routines
• Supporting confidence and independence
